1,960,251,392 is an even composite number composed of four prime numbers multiplied together.
1960251392 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red four divisors.
Prime factorization of 1960251392:
212 × 11 × 139 × 313
(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 11 × 139 × 313)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 1960251392 from the Numbermatics database.

Factors of 1960251392
Divisors of 1960251392
- Number of divisors d(n): 104
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 4 8 11 16 22 32 44 64 88 128 139 176 256 278 313 352 512 556 626 704 1024 1112 1252 1408 1529 2048 2224 2504 2816 3058 3443 4096 4448 5008 5632 6116 6886 8896 10016 11264 12232 13772 17792 20032 22528 24464 27544 35584 40064 43507 45056 48928 55088 71168 80128 87014 97856 110176 142336 160256 174028 195712 220352 284672 320512 348056 391424 440704 478577 569344 641024 696112 782848 881408 957154 1282048 1392224 1565696 1762816 1914308 2784448 3131392 3525632 3828616 5568896 6262784 7051264 7657232 11137792 14102528 15314464 22275584 30628928 44551168 61257856 89102336 122515712 178204672 245031424 490062848 980125696 1960251392
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 4320916320
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 2360664928
- 1960251392 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(2360664928)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 400413536
